I bought some dimensionals at Michaels to do a spinner card but noticed the ones shown in the instructions on this site are different. Mine are circles where as the ones shown in the example are shaped like a hexagon. Does that make a difference or do I need the hexagon shape to make it spin right?
I just made some spinner cards using pop dots, which are round, and they seem to work just fine. As far as I can see as long as the top layer is far enough away from the second layer-the pennies can move.
